    I know what Opposite Lock is and the intention behind this driving aid, but since the early ISI sims I always wondered if this feature is actually implemented, because I never noticed a difference when turning this driving aid on, even with Steering Help.

    Or maybe this is a leftover feature from the older F1-2001 Steering Help method which I only used briefly back then, because it didn't work well.

    The only thing this does is makes sure that your current steering lock (including any speed sensitivity or other setting) is enough to point in the direction the car is going. If you already use a large steering lock, it's quite possible that it doesn't need to do anything, so it doesn't.
